Just Dance Like Tomorrow Doesn't Exist

My friends teenage daughter loves to street dance and recently asked me to create a 'funky' card to reflect that for her.  It was a bit of a challenge as there don't seem to be any street dance specific stamps out there on the market, so I decided to use the jumping girl from Visible Images Tomorrow Doesn't Exist set. She has so much energy- just like my friends daughter!

To create the background I first used Dylusions spray inks. Then I inked randomly through some stencils ( all the stamps and stencils used on this card are by Visible Image ) with Distress Ink, and stamped music notes and stars in Versafine Clair ink. The sentiment and main image were stamped and heat embossed, and I added some star bursts and also embossed them with Wow glitter embossing powders to give the card a little sparkle.
